Has anyone installed a rear receiver hitch on a wildwood xlite?

I know they void the warranty and such, and are not recommended by the manufacture.

I have a sidexside and kids quad I would like to be able to tow to off road parks with the TT. The sidexside is about 1400lbs and the quad around 200.

Warranty aside that is a lot weight behind the TT. A fabrication shop might be able to give you an idea if there is enough frame to support the hitch safely with stresses of sway and rough roads.
Having a Lite Weight Rockwood there is not enough back there on my unit for a hitch.
